Male patient chokes on food at Malone residence, Malone NY
A 75-year-old male patient was choking on food at a residence near Strain Drive in Malone. The caller was hysterical and hung up once during instructions for the Heimlich maneuver. The patient was found unconscious. EMS and rescue units responded to the emergency.
